Hey, what type of transmission oil i need for my cs2a lancer 2003. Its a cvt transmission. the Sales guys are telling me about two types but I am confused. One guy is telling me use ATFSP III automatic transmission fluid. The other person say that its wrong use the CVT fluid J4. both are genuine oils for mitsubuishi. The one selling me the ATFSP III saying can't use the CVT fluid J4 becuase it was designed for models 2006 and above. Another person is saying dont use either , use ATF Plus $ by Quaker State. I need some help to sift through the BS as to what to buy for my transmission.

Re: The Official CS Lancer Thread!

Postby EVA Unit-01 » August 12th, 2013, 3:38 pm

All CS model Lancers use the ATF SPIII, the other one is for CY transmissions only...

Not all of the CS models came with CVT, like the basic 1.3L engines... those have the standard gear shift with 3+2+L
